
Our friends at Make just found a great detailed description for creating your own custom USB phone using an old Western Electric 2600 headset telephone, by Noelix over on the Instructables site. (If you haven’t visited Instructables yet, prepare to spend some serious time browsing around this fascinating DIY site). Warning, soldering will be required.
